Runbook: Wexler websocket reconnect loop

Context for review: clients of the Ashgrave realtime service were reconnecting every 45 seconds because the heartbeat interval exceeded the idle timeout. The fix shortens heartbeats and adds jittered backoff on reconnect. Verify the loop is gone by watching connection churn for ten minutes after deploy. The patched service ships with the configuration values below.

service settings:
ralael:
  pin: 7453
  tenant: zorath
  seal: seal_087806e4
  metrics_host: metrics.ralael.paliqworks.example
  standby_team: fraath
  escalation: praok-istiel
  nonce: 10e083

Context: Ardenfell line margins slipped three points over two quarters. Drivers: input steel costs, aggressive discounting at the Westmoor branch, and a stale price book. Proposal: uplift list prices four percent, tighten discount authority to regional level, sunset the two lowest-margin SKUs. Risk: volume loss at Halverton accounts, estimated under two percent. Decision requested at Thursday's review. Modelling assumptions are in the appendix pack. The commercial reasoning leadership wants kept close is noted directly below.

board note of tajop-yajof: The finance team signed off on a budget of $77.6 million for Project Pramir.

Finance Review Summary — Warranty Costs

Quick heads-up as you settle in: warranty spend on the Meridex V2 pump line ran about 40% over plan this quarter. Root cause looks like a faulty seal batch from our Draventon plant, and field replacements in the Kellsworth region have been pricier than modelled. Provisions have been topped up, but margins on the whole Meridex family are now under review. We've captured the fallout in next quarter's forecast already. The confidential note on our forward business plans follows directly below.

board note of hawep-tahag: The steering committee signed off on a budget of $426.4 million for Project Raliel.